Gerlinde B. De Deyn
About
Gerlinde B. De Deyn has authored 101 papers that have received a total of 8.8k indexed citations.
This includes 59 papers in Plant Science, 49 papers in Soil Science and 34 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ation. The topics of these papers are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(48 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(34 papers) and Mycorrhizal Fungi and Plant Interactions (26 papers). Gerlinde B. De Deyn is often cited by papers focused on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(48 papers),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(34 papers) and Mycorrhizal Fungi and Plant Interactions (26 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, United Kingdom and Switzerland. Gerlinde B. De Deyn's co-authors include Wim H. van der Putten, Jan Willem van Groenigen, Richard D. Bardgett, Jasper van Ruijven and Diego Ábalos and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
